MLK Day of Service 

For years, MLK Day has been referred to as "A day on, not a day off." 

If you are inspired to make a difference in your community, Cincinnati Parks has opportunities to get out and serve! Start the new year off by helping Cincinnati Parks maintain safe, clean & beautiful parks in neighborhood parks throughout the city.  

"All labor that uplifts humanity has dignity and importance and should be undertaken with painstaking excellence." 

- Martin Luther King, Jr.

Volunteers should be prepared for the weather (layered clothing) and wear long pants and long sleeves to protect against thorns and possible poison ivy encounters.  Required: Close-toed & sturdy shoes, work gloves (if you own them) and a refillable water bottle. There will be a limited number of work gloves available to borrow.


MLK Day, 1/16 | 9a - 12p Jackson Hill Park

Help beautify and protect the environment at a small park in Mt. Auburn. There is an area of the park that is heavily trashed with debris, volunteers will need to be steady on their feet and negotiate a rugged terrain and hillside.
